Unit Definitions

What is Gibibyte ?

A Gibibyte (GiB) is a binary unit of digital information that is equal to 1,073,741,824 bytes (or 8,589,934,592 bits) and is defined by the International Electro technical Commission(IEC). The prefix 'gibi' is derived from the binary number system and it is used to distinguish it from the decimal-based 'gigabyte' (GB). It is widely used in the field of computing as it more accurately represents the amount of data storage and data transfer in computer systems.

What is Zebibit ?

A Zebibit (Zib or Zibit) is a binary unit of digital information that is equal to 1,180,591,620,717,411,303,424 bits and is defined by the International Electro technical Commission(IEC). The prefix 'zebi' is derived from the binary number system and it is used to distinguish it from the decimal-based 'zettabit' (Zb). It is widely used in the field of computing as it more accurately represents the amount of data storage and data transfer in computer systems.
